4. Efficiency Time

Efficiency time, within the context of finding native stand-up comedy alternatives, refers back to the allotted period every performer receives on stage. This variable considerably impacts a comic’s capability to current materials successfully and join with the viewers.

  • Set Size Limitations

    Most open mics impose strict cut-off dates, usually starting from three to seven minutes. This constraint necessitates cautious choice and compression of fabric. A novice comic would possibly wrestle to ascertain rapport inside a brief timeframe, whereas an skilled performer can use conciseness to their benefit. Exceeding the allotted time usually ends in being reduce off, disrupting the circulation of the efficiency and doubtlessly damaging the comic’s credibility.

  • Place within the Lineup

    The sequence during which a comic performs additionally impacts the affect of their set. Performing early, when the viewers remains to be settling in, presents a distinct problem than performing later, when the viewers is extra engaged however doubtlessly fatigued. An early slot would possibly require extra power and viewers interplay, whereas a later slot calls for sustaining the established momentum. The perceived success of a set will be influenced by the prevailing temper and power of the room.

  • Time of Day Concerns

    Open mics hosted earlier within the night would possibly appeal to a smaller and fewer engaged viewers, whereas later classes will be influenced by components equivalent to alcohol consumption and total fatigue. Comedians could have to adapt their materials and supply primarily based on the anticipated demographics and power ranges of the viewers at totally different occasions of the night time. Adjusting the set primarily based on the particular timeframe is a typical apply.

  • Impression on Materials Choice

    Restricted efficiency time forces comedians to prioritize their strongest and most concise materials. Prolonged tales or complicated setups could also be unsuitable for brief units. Comedians usually go for punchier jokes and extra rapid types of humor to maximise their affect throughout the allotted time. Environment friendly use of time turns into an important ability for achievement on this context.

Continuously Requested Questions

This part addresses frequent inquiries regarding the strategy of discovering and collaborating in stand-up comedy open mics in a given locality. The knowledge offered goals to make clear key elements related to each aspiring performers and viewers members.

Query 1: What constitutes a “get up comedy open mic”?

It’s a stay efficiency occasion the place newbie and, sometimes, skilled comedians carry out unique stand-up materials earlier than an viewers. These occasions usually supply restricted stage time to every performer, offering a platform for experimentation and ability improvement.

Query 2: How does one find open mic nights in a particular geographic space?

Open mic schedules are sometimes posted on venue web sites, native occasion calendars, and social media platforms. On-line serps, utilizing key phrases equivalent to “comedy open mic” and the placement title, may also yield related outcomes. Moreover, contacting native comedy golf equipment or arts organizations straight is a viable methodology for acquiring info.

Query 3: What are the everyday necessities for acting at an open mic?

Necessities differ by venue. Generally, a sign-up course of, both on-line or in individual, precedes the occasion. Some venues could impose cut-off dates on units or require a minimal age for performers. It’s incumbent upon potential performers to inquire about particular necessities previous to attending.

Query 4: Is there a value related to collaborating or attending an open mic?

The price construction varies. Some open mics are free to each carry out and attend. Others could cost a canopy charge for viewers members or require performers to buy a minimal variety of drinks. This info ought to be available from the venue or occasion organizers.

Query 5: What stage of expertise is predicted of performers at these occasions?

Open mics typically welcome performers of all expertise ranges, from full novices to seasoned comedians. Nevertheless, viewers expectations could differ primarily based on the perceived expertise stage of the performer. A supportive and inspiring environment is typical, however constructive suggestions, each verbal and non-verbal, ought to be anticipated.

Query 6: What etiquette pointers ought to be adopted at open mic nights?

Performers ought to adhere to cut-off dates, respect different performers, and keep away from disruptive habits. Viewers members ought to display attentiveness, chorus from heckling (until explicitly inspired by the venue), and keep a respectful demeanor all through the occasion.
